Test Repository
Use
You manage test cases, e.g. eCATTs, centrally with dem Test Repository (transaction STWBM), which gives you an overview of the existing test cases. The Test Repository also shows you those test cases which are assigned to no component, or to one which is not in the system.
Integration
The Test Repository is in the ABAP Workbench and is structured analogously to it.
You can put the test cases which you create in the Test Repository, in Test catalogs, in the test catalog management.

- You have assigned test cases with unknown components for the Test Repository, in Test Workbench customizing, under SAP Web Application Server → Test Workbench → Test Organizer → Test Organizer: Central Settings, or in the transaction Test Workbench: Central Settings (STWB_SET). Functions
- Display test cases:
- Test cases with application component
- Test cases with unknown application components (Unknown Component):
- Test cases which were assigned to the application component hierarchy incorrectly
- Test cases which were transported from other systems
- eCATTs
- Test scripts
- Test configurations
- Test data
- System data
- Manual test cases
- External test cases
- CATTs: Display existing CATTs; you cannot create new CATTs
- Edit test cases:
- Create
- Change
- Copy
- Delete
- Test case-specific functions, e.g. for eCATTs
- Search for test cases
- Create favorites in the context menu
- Default Functions of the ABAB Workbench
- Navigation Stack
- Navigation between test cases by arrow keys
